How To Run SolidWorks on a Mac in 2026 (inc. Apple Silicon Macs)

Last updated:

Although SolidWorks remains one of the most powerful CAD tools for engineering and manufacturing, there is still no native macOS version in 2026.

However, the good news is that you can run SolidWorks on a Mac – including the latest Apple Silicon Macs (M-series chips) – using a virtual machine.

In this guide, we’ll show you the best way to install SolidWorks on a Mac, how well it performs, and whether it’s the right solution for your needs.

Important: SolidWorks on Mac Reality Check

Before installing anything, it’s important to understand:

  • SolidWorks is not officially supported on macOS
  • It is also not officially supported on Windows ARM (which is the only version of Windows virtual machines can run on Macs).
  • On Apple Silicon Macs, it runs via emulation inside Windows

This means:

  • Performance is good for light to moderate projects
  • Large assemblies and simulations may struggle
  • Some features (e.g. RealView, certain add-ins) may not work properly

Best Setup for Running SolidWorks on a Mac in 2026

For the best experience, we recommend the following minimum hardware and software:

  • Mac: M3 Pro, M3 Max or newer (M4 ideal)
  • RAM: 18GB minimum (32GB recommended)
  • Storage: 512GB SSD or higher
  • Virtual Machine: Parallels Desktop (Pro edition)
  • OS: Windows 11 ARM

Lower-spec Macs (e.g. base M1/M2) can run it, but expect lag with complex models.

Your Options to Run SolidWorks on a Mac

1. Virtual Machine (Best Option)

Using a virtual machine is the only practical method for most Mac users in 2026.

Recommended: Parallels Desktop

  • Runs Windows and macOS side-by-side
  • Fully compatible with Apple Silicon
  • Best graphics performance currently available on Mac

Pros:

  • No reboot required
  • Easy setup
  • Optimized for Apple Silicon

Cons:

  • Not native performance
  • Requires paid license for best performance

Alternative: VMware Fusion

  • Now supports Apple Silicon
  • Free for personal use

However:

  • Weaker 3D graphics performance than Parallels
  • Less optimized for CAD workloads

2. Boot Camp (Intel Macs Only – Legacy)

Boot Camp only works on older Intel Macs and is no longer relevant for most users in 2026.

  • Once Windows has restarted, you can then configure Parallels to optimize how it uses resources on your Mac. To do this, go to your Windows 11 desktop and select “Actions” from the Menu bar across the top and then select “Configure” at the bottom of the Menu. First you need to disable file sharing between Windows and macOS. SolidWorks does not support file sharing in Parallels you you need to select the General tab at the top of the Configuration window and select Sharing. In the “Share Mac” tab, uncheck all the options to share files between Mac and Windows.
file sharing options parallels

  • Do the same by unchecking “Access Windows folders from Mac” in the “Share Windows” tab.
file sharing options windows parallels

  • Next go to the Hardware tab and change the CPU settings from “Automatic” to “Manual”. We recommend allocating at least 8 cores to Parallels to run SolidWorks smoothly but the number of cores available will depend on which model of Mac you have. We do not recommend allocating any less than 4 cores however for running Solidworks.
parallels cpu settings

  • Then change the Memory setting to at least 10GB if available. The very minimum we would recommend is 4GB.
parallels memory settings

  • Next go to the General tab and if you have the Pro version of Parallels, you can automatically optimize it even further for running CAD software like Parallels. To do this click on “Change…” next to “Configure For” and change the profile to “Design”.
parallels profile settings

  • Restart Windows 11 for the changes you’ve made to the Parallels virtual machine to take effect. You’re now ready to install SolidWorks on your Mac.

How To Make RealView Work In SolidWorks on a Mac

RealView doesn’t work by default when you install SolidWorks on a Mac but there is a workaround you can use to make it work.

To get RealView working in SolidWorks running on Windows on your Mac follow these instructions:

  • Open the Windows Registry Editor in Windows 11 on your Mac.
windows registry editor parallels

  • In the Registry Editor along the left hand folder nest, go to HKEY_CURRENT_USER/Software/SolidWorks/AllowList/Current and double click the Renderer entry on the right.
parallels solidworks registry editor renderer

  • Select and Copy the string that appears that will be something like “Parallels using Apple M2 Pro (Compat)”. It will differ according to whichever model of Mac you are using.
copy renderer string solidworks registry editor parallels

  • Go back to the folders on the left and select HKEY_CURRENT_USER/Software/SolidWorks/AllowList/G12Shaders/Other and then right-click on it and select New > Key from the context menu that appears.
solidworks g12shader new key string parallels

  • In the new folder that appears rename it as the string you copied earlier i.e. “Parallels using Apple M2 Pro (Compat)”.
  • Making sure that the folder you have renamed is highlighted, on the right you need to right-click on the Default file and select New > DWORD 32-bit value.
new dword key string solidworks windows mac

  • In the new DWORD that is created rename it “Workarounds”. Right click on it and select “Modify”.
workarounds modify string solidworks windows parallels mac

  • In the Data Field that appears type “4000480” and leave “Hexadecimal” selected.
workarounds dword value data

  • Go back to HKEY_CURRENT_USER/Software/SolidWorks/AllowList/ and this time click on the Vendor value.
parallels solidworks registry editor vendor

  • Right click on Vendor and copy the text in the Value Data field which should be “Parallels and Apple”.
copy value data vendor solidworks 2023

  • Go back to HKEY_CURRENT_USER/Software/SolidWorks/AllowList/ and right click on AllowList to create a new key and paste the name of the folder as “Parallels and Apple”.
new allow list key vendor solidworks parallels mac

  • Right click on the right of the screen and select New > Key > New > DWORD 32-bit value. In the new DWORD that is created rename it “Workarounds”. Right click on it and select “Modify”.
  • In the Data Field that appears type “4000480” and leave “Hexadecimal” selected.
new dword value vendor solidworks mac

  • You can now close the Registry Editor in Windows and restart SolidWorks. You should now see that RealView Graphics is now available in SolidWorks on your Mac.
realview in solidworks on mac

  • When you select “RealView Graphics”, SolidWorks will use the GPU to render objects in 3D.
realview gpu rendering on mac

  • Finally, you need to make these changes in the Windows Registry in order to make OpenGL and RealView work in macOS running SolidWorks on Parallels. You should be good to go after that.

Note that because this is a workaround to get RealView working on a Mac it’s not officially recognized by SolidWorks meaning that advanced options such as OpenGL and Enhanced Graphics Performance are not available in System Options > Performance.

When Will SolidWorks Be Available For Mac?

The makers of SolidWorks Dassault Systems has outlined its reasons for not making Solidworks for Mac and it basically comes down to a matter of resources and technical limitations.

The relatively small Mac user base and the complexities of CAD Software such as Solidworks means that the company simply can’t justify the investment required to produce a full Mac version of Solidworks.

Is There a SolidWorks Viewer For Mac?

If you just need a SolidWorks viewer for Mac so you can open diagrams, the company has made eDrawings for Mac which allows you to view (but not edit) files in various formats including DWG, DXF and STEP files on Mac (see it in action in our video below).

Alternatives To SolidWorks on Mac

Dassault Systems does offer SolidWorks Xdesign which works on Macs. SolidWorks Xdesign is a more streamlined, Cloud based version of SolidWorks and works on macOS in any browser.

There is the also interesting OnShape project headed by a former SolidWorks CEO and a group of ex-employees that’s aiming to create a online alternative to SolidWorks.

onshape on mac
Source: OnShape

Some reviews have called OnShape “Google Docs for CAD” due to it’s ease of use for a CAD software and cloud based deployment that works on any platform.

FAQ

Can SolidWorks run on M-series Macs?

Yes it can run on Apple Silicon Macs – but only using a virtual machine like Parallels with Windows 11 ARM.

Is SolidWorks free on Mac?

No. You’ll need:

  • A SolidWorks license (or community version)
  • A virtual machine (Parallels paid for best results)

Is running SolidWorks on a Mac legal?

Yes – as long as you have a valid SolidWorks license.

Is Parallels good enough for professional use?

  • Light/moderate CAD → Yes
  • Heavy engineering work → No

Should You Run SolidWorks on a Mac?

Good choice if you:

  • Are a student or hobbyist
  • Need occasional access to SolidWorks
  • Already own a powerful Apple Silicon Mac

Not ideal if you:

  • Work with large assemblies
  • Do simulations or rendering
  • Need guaranteed stability

In those cases, a dedicated Windows workstation is still the better option.
